running rough

i recently changed the head gasket on mine and it was running sweet for a few days but has now started running rough. the plugs are coked up so assume it  must be a mixture problem. i've checked air filter but it's a new one and still clean, have checked all the breather hoses on top and they are fine, also checked compression on all cyclinders and they're fine, tried emptying and refilling the coolant making sure of ratios, even changed the plugs… no improvement… am not too keen to  start messing with the air flow meter as i don't want to make it worse..are they easy to adjust/work on?….any one got suggestions?

They are quite easy to adjust, though I would make sure everything else is spot on first. Lots of people who don't necessarily know what they are doing over adjust the mixture to compensate for other problems.

You really need access to an exhaust gas analyser too, otherwise you don't know how much out the mixture is to start with.
